2012 Album Annoucement
 
Ayu has announced on TA that she is currently in the UK recording for a new album to be released sometime in 2012. She is also already filming PVs, doing photoshoots, and attending dance classes.

I'M hoping for a few AMAZING upbeat tracks with hot dance PVS (Real me/INSPIRE-esque).

What's weird though, is that there are no singles to promote the album. Will she release a physical single before the album? Maybe a digital single shortly before the album?

This isn't a new tactic for artists in the US, but certainly not one used on artists in Japan, so I guess we'll have to wait and see.
